SPORTSPERFORMANCE:PERIODIZATIONMarkingGuide
Instructionalplan:Completethefollowingsteps(marksareawardedbycompletionofeachstep)Step1)(10Marks)Plotyoursportsactivitiesovera1yearperiod,startwithJan–Dec(year).Step2)Plotanyactivitiessuchasinjuryrehaborholidaysthatyouknowyouwillbetakingandatwhichtimeyoudonothaveaccesstoaworkoutfacility.Step3)(5Marks)ListyourGoalsinorderofimportance.
Choosefromthefollowing:‐ Size(gainingorlosingweight)‐ Strength‐ Power‐ Speed‐ Endurance
Ex)foranathletethatplaysapositionthatreliesonspeed(i.e.widereceiver)theorderofgoalsandimportancemaybe:
4–Size3–Strength2–Power1–Speed
Step4)(5Marks)Ploteachphasethatrelatestoyourgoalsontheyearlyplan.Startwithablockbeforeyourcamps.Alwayskeepinmindtheorderofprogressionthrougheachphase: TheorderisAA–H–MXS–P–Sp–EndStep5)Usethefollowingbreakdownofeachphaseasaguideline:
AAo 30‐60%1RM
o higherreps(12‐20)
o Circuittrainingwithrestbetweencircuits
o Exercises–Core(Abs,lowback),Balance,Fullbody,rehaborpreventativeexercises

Hypertrophyo 60‐80%1RM
o (6)8‐15reps
o slowtempo
o minimalrestbetweensets(UseSupersetsandGiantsets)
o maxfatiguebyworkingasmanymusclesatasmanyanglesaspossible
MXS
o 85–100%or>1RM
o 1‐6reps
o Coreexercises–Bench,Deadlift,Squat
o Maxrestbetweensets(3‐5min)
Power
o 70–100%1RM
o 1‐4reps
o Explosivemovements(PowerClean,Snatch,Jerk)
o Maxrestbetweensets(3‐5min)
Speed
o 10%1RM
o repsdependonexercise
o Explosivemovements(weightedvest,hills,sled)
o Maxrestbetweensets(3‐5min)
Endurance
o 20–50%1RM
o highreps(20‐100ormore)
o constantmotion
o minimalrest

Step6)(10MarkseachPhase)BreakingdowneachPhaseintoa4weekprogression.
Starteachphasewithweek#1‐LowIntensityweek,week#2–MedIntensity,week#3–Highintensityandweek#4–Transition(rest)week.
Step7)(10Marksperweek)Changetheintensityofeachweekyouneedtomakechangestooneormoreofthefollowing:
a) Changethe#oflow,medandhighintensitydaysperweek.Forexample:a. Week#1‐4low‐2med‐1highintensitydays.b. Week#2–3low–2med–2highintensitydays.c. Week#3–1low–3med–3highintensitydays.
b) Changethetypeofexerciseyouusefortheworkouts.Forexample:a. Week#1(tricepspressdown)Week#2(overheadtricepsext)Week#3
(closegripbench)Alltheexercisesworkonthesamemusclebutareprogressivelyhardertoperform.
c) Changethesetsandrepsandweight.Highersetsandfewerrepswithheavierweight.
d) Changetherestbetweensets.e) Changethemovementspeed.
Step8)(20Marksperphase)Usethewebsitewww.exrx.nettofindyourexercisesforeachphaseandday.StartwiththeAAphase.
• LowIntensitydayscanbeamadeupofplayinganon‐competitivesportoraphysicalactivitythatisrelaxing.
• MediumIntensitydayscanbemadeupofcardiovascularexercisesuchasgoingforarunorhike,orplayingasportbutatamorecompetitivelevelwithoutexhaustingyourself.
• HighIntensitydaysareworkoutdaysintheweightroom.Week#1–FocusonJointexercises(rehab)andworkat40%intensity.Week#2–Focusontotalbodycircuits(squats,pushups,chinups)andworkat50%intensity.Week#3–Addinstabilitytotheexercises(Ball,Balanceboard,singleleg)andworkat
60%intensity.
